Instructional payroll mix vs Ohio median

Among 653 Ohio districts that break out F-33 program salary totals, Chardon Local's instructional payroll puts 81.3% into regular program , 3.3 points above the state median of 78.0%. Regular-program teachers claim more of the instructional salary pool here than at the median Ohio district.

Program Chardon Local OH median Gap
Regular program 81.3% 78.0% +3.3 pp
Special education 17.6% 19.5% -1.9 pp
Vocational programs 1.2% 1.3% -0.2 pp

Shares are of this district's reported F-33 teacher-salary program totals (Z35–Z38), compared with the median share across 653 in-state peers with a positive program sum. NCES LEAID 3904718 · FY2023.

What stands out about Chardon Local

  • It ranks in the top 10% of US districts for estimated teacher pay, higher than 91% of the 10,684 reliable-salary districts nationally.
  • Enrolment fell from 2,800 to 2,645 students (5.5% down) across FY2019–FY2023 while the instructional salary pool per teacher went up. Districts on that path are usually holding staffing steady against a falling roll, which lifts the per-teacher figure without anyone getting a raise, so read this page's salary estimate alongside the enrolment line rather than on its own.

This pay stretches further than the headline figure suggests

Nominal district estimate
$100,023.388

The FY2023 salary estimate shown in the hero.

Ohio price level
91.9 / 100

BEA all-items regional price parity; 100 is the U.S. average.

National-price equivalent
$108,836

+9% versus the nominal figure.

Prices in Ohio run below the national average, so this salary has roughly the buying power of the national-price equivalent above. A district in a costlier state can advertise a larger nominal salary and still leave a teacher with less.

Regional price parity: U.S. Bureau of Economic Analysis, 2023 all-items RPP by state. The adjustment applies a statewide index to a district figure, so it captures how Ohio compares nationally, not how this district compares with others in its own state. Compare every state on this basis.

What the Numbers Say About Chardon Local

Chardon Local is a small-to-mid-sized school district in Ohio, serving 2,645 students at an estimated per-pupil spending of $17,012. Estimated average teacher salary, derived from reported teacher salary expenditure (F-33 items Z35-Z38) divided by teacher FTE, is $100,023, placing the district in the moderately funded tier of NCES F-33 respondents. NCES LEAID 3904718 references the FY2023 Common Core of Data Local Education Agency Finance Survey.

Relative to the Ohio statewide average of $80,477, teacher pay in Chardon Local runs meaningfully above the state benchmark, a 24.3% gap, and above the national instructional-salary estimate of $70,245 (42.4% differential). Among enrolling districts in Ohio, it pays more than 91% of them. Ohio itself ranks #13 of 49 nationally on average teacher compensation, which shapes the funding ceiling districts operate under.

On the budget side, Chardon Local reports $45.0M in total expenditure against $43.3M in revenue, with instructional salaries accounting for 33% of spending, a compensation-to-budget ratio that signals how much of each tax dollar reaches classroom educators. Regular-program teacher salary outlay is $10.4M, special-education teacher pay is $2.3M.

The teacher salaries behind this page's average are the ones NCES reports for 3 programs in Chardon Local: the regular program, special education and vocational programs. It reports no separate figure for other programs. Together they are 87% of everything the district spends on instructional salaries; the other 13% pays instructional aides, paraprofessionals, substitutes and other instructional staff who are not counted as teachers here.
